Gramática

Verb in the present participle form

× No, I'm afraid to be injured, so I didn't like backing when I was child.

No, I was afraid of getting injured, so I didn't like biking when I was a child.

问题类型:动词现在分词/动名词使用不当(ID 10)。 解释:原句中“afraid to be injured”结构不自然,英语中通常用“afraid of + -ing”来表达“害怕做某事/害怕被……”。此外,“backing”是拼写或用词错误,应为“biking”(骑自行车)或“riding a bike”。还有“when I was child”缺少冠词“a”。 改进建议: - 使用“afraid of + -ing”结构:afraid of getting injured(害怕受伤)。 - 把动词改为正确的动名词形式biking或短语riding a bike。 - 在“child”前加不定冠词a。示例句:“I was afraid of getting injured, so I didn't like biking when I was a child.”

Incorrect use of quantifiers

× No, in our country the most people always using car.

No, in our country most people always use cars.

问题类型:量词/搭配使用错误(ID 14)。 解释:原句中“the most people”用法不当,正确说法是“most people”。动词形式错误“always using car”缺少谓语,应使用一般现在时“always use”。名词“car”在此处表示一般多数人的交通工具,应使用复数“cars”。 改进建议: - 省略定冠词,使用“most people”。 - 动词用一般现在时“use”表示习惯性动作,并把主语与动词保持一致。 - 名词用复数“cars”。 示例句:“Most people in our country always use cars.”
